The Ghost 2 anti theft immobiliser is a sophisticated piece of technology that allows you to control your vehicle remotely from your smartphone or fob. Its PIN code push-sequence can be modified at anytime. It also has an option for Service Mode when you need to take your vehicle to the dealer or garage and don't want them your pin code. It can also be paired with a fob that enables you to start your car by pressing the button on your dashboard instead of a PIN code.
